Subject: DR Drill — Beaconview Rebuild Pipeline, Thursday

This Thursday we simulate loss of the Beaconview incremental rebuild cache. You'll trigger a cold rebuild from the standby node and verify page hashes match production. Expect roughly forty minutes of build time. The standby node's build vault is sealed by default; at the unseal prompt, use the recovery passphrase below.

recovery phrase for fajeg-kawep: druix-gorius-briax-ulaeth-fraox-lammir-pelox-jormir-pelwyn-julir

## Shipping the Locked Case — Pindrell Test Devices

Note for the receiving site: a single locked flight case containing eight Pindrell prototype test devices is en route via Ardmoor Couriers. The case stays locked in transit — keys travel separately with our field engineer, so don't hunt for them. Check the case for dents on arrival. When the courier hands it over, apply the instruction set out below.

dispatch memo: the rusael praael courier leaves the nordor eliath sildor wenius keliel silax aldath holox ledger at gate 4882 under passcode 720722

Key Ceremony Checklist — Item 7 (Gristmill API). Context: the GraphQL N+1 fix for the Gristmill API introduced a signed dataloader cache, so the cache-signing key must be rotated during this ceremony. On-call: confirm two witnesses are present, verify the old key is revoked in the Hollowbeam registry, then generate the replacement. If the signer module refuses the new key, unseal it first. Enter the recovery passphrase below when prompted.

vault phrase of kajof-bawig = istath-holdor

Heads up: if the Lintrock baseline file in the Quarrow repo drifts from main, CI fails with a "stale baseline" error even when the code is fine. Quick fix is to regenerate the baseline on a clean checkout and re-push. If a customer build is blocked, confirm the failing run matches the token below before escalating.

build token for yadug-yagag: htk21_c863c33eb8b82c0c9c152

**Ticket: Garbled uploads in Textholm intake**

Hey, welcome aboard! Users are uploading text files that the Textholm detector misreads as Latin-1 when they're actually UTF-16 without a BOM, so previews come out as gibberish. Suspect the sniffing window is too small. Repro files are attached to the parent ticket. When you file your fix, reference the failing pipeline's trace marker, shown right below.

pipeline stamp: htk4_66df